What Are These Small Green Worms In My Trees?

If you’ve noticed small green worms hanging from trees with silk threads or unusual holes in your tree leaves, you may be dealing with cankerworms (also called inchworms). These caterpillars feed heavily in spring and fall, and while their feeding periods are short, they can strip leaves from trees and weaken younger or stressed plants if left unchecked. Similar to armyworms, they burrow into the soil to pupate and re-emerge as adults; fall cankerworms emerge as adults in the same season while spring cankerworms overwinter and emerge the following spring. Unlike armyworms, which damage lawns, cankerworms specifically target trees and shrubs.

Why Prune? 

Pruning is the selective removal of specific plant parts for the benefit of the whole plant. Some reasons to prune are to train a plant, maintain plant health, improve the quality of flowers, fruits, and stems, restrict growth, remove damaged and diseased branches, and to increase air circulation that can decrease specific plant diseases

When Should I Prune Trees and Shrubs?

While you can generally prune dead, diseased, or damaged branches year-round, it’s important to prune at timely intervals to create healthy blooms in Trees and Shrubs.   Pruning cuts should be made with a sharp pruning tool that’s appropriate for the job and should be limited to no more than roughly 25% of the tree canopy.

How to Identify Scale on Plants

How Can I Identify Scale on Plants and What to Do About Them? 

It can be tricky to identify scale as the cause of your plant’s deterioration because there is generally no movement throughout a scale insect’s life cycle. If you suspect scale, the best thing to look for is unusual bumpy growth on the stems and undersides of the leaves. Brown shell-like scale can indicate an infestation. You might also see evidence of a sticky substance called honeydew or sooty mold. Ants might also appear on these plants as they are attracted to the honeydew.

Pruning Boxwoods

How to Prune Boxwoods 

Boxwoods are beautiful shrubs which can enhance and beautify your landscape. Often used as a hedge, they can form a screen against unsightly views. Like most shrubs, boxwoods need dead or crossed branches cleaned out and removed, as they can restrict healthy growth.
